Output cde89ae91c006579f71ce05b4b2bfe24619573531f41922d4dfd66d3b5d02622:3

value
495888228
script pubkey
OP_0 OP_PUSHBYTES_32 74252c62791611858ea01a5b25af8c0afb191fba40f77e6bff5f265c0e9c44ed
address
bc1qwsjjccnezcgctr4qrfdjttuvpta3j8a6grmhu6lltun9cr5ugnksdaw88x
transaction
cde89ae91c006579f71ce05b4b2bfe24619573531f41922d4dfd66d3b5d02622
confirmations
345344
spent
true